It's been almost two weeks since we've been back from our trip to Seattle, Alaska and Victoria, Canada.  We were on a wonderfully scenic Alaskan cruise!  The trip was beautiful in every town we went to and we got so many great photos to capture the trip.  My parents also went on the cruise which worked out great for making sure we nailed all of the photo opportunities!
 
We flew up to Seattle and stayed with Clint's uncle and aunt who were great hosts and showed us around some great Seattle sights.  I especially loved Pike's Market where we got to see the "fish throwing" action and snagged gorgeous bouquets of flowers for only $5!  We lucked out too since it was a spectacular sunny day in Seattle!
 
 
 
We also went to magnificent Snoqualmie Falls. 
 
 
Later that night we ventured back out to go the Space Needle. 
 
The view from the top was amazing all lit up at night.
 
 
After a wonderful day in Seattle it was time the next morning to head to our ship to cruise off to Alaska!

The cruise ship was amazing with plenty of activities to do, food to eat, and a relaxing room with a beautiful balcony view when we wanted to kick back. 


During the week we made four stops.  Our first stop was in Ketchikan, Alaska where we adventuring karting!  It was a gorgeous sunny day which was perfect for our karting tour. 

 
 
Our next stop was Juneau, Alaska where it was much cooler and rainy, but we still managed to see much of the town along with the Mendenhall Glacier and an ocean side Catholic shrine.



Our final stop in Alaska was Skagway.  We took a train ride through the mountains with picturesque views from every angle!  It was a beautiful tour! 

 
 
Our last stop on the cruise was in Victoria, Canada.  This was one of our favorite stops!  We got to take a little "bike taxi" and see so much of the town, including the Empress hotel, the Parliament buildings, China town, adorable historic houses, beautiful architecture  and more!  In the little time we had in Victoria we saw so much, but it definitely left us wanting more!

 

 
 
 

It was a once in a lifetime trip up North seeing Seattle, Alaska and Victoria, Canada!
